Nigeria announces plans to send its first citizen to space, marking a significant milestone in the country's space exploration journey.
The Nigerian government is set to make history by sending its first citizen to space, announced Dr. Mathew Adepoju, Director General of National Space Research and Development Agency (NASDRA), in Abuja on Wednesday, June 19.
A Memorandum of Understanding has been signed between NASDRA and The Space Exploration and Research Agency, marking a significant milestone in Nigeria's 25-year space exploration journey. This collaboration opens up new opportunities for scientific research and technological advancement.
NASDRA, Nigeria's national space agency, operates under the Federal Ministry of Innovation, Science and Technology. Headquartered in Abuja, the agency has a ground receiving station and other facilities, despite struggling with funding and infrastructure challenges.
Despite these challenges, NASDRA is one of Africa's most advanced space agencies, boasting four satellites and ambitious goals. Its satellites have received praise for their high-resolution images. The agency also hosts one of UN-SPIDER'S Regional Support Offices in Africa.
